.JourneyMealSelection_wrapper__xGWIS{grid-template-columns:1fr}@media (min-width:64em){.JourneyMealSelection_wrapper__xGWIS{grid-template-columns:1fr 1fr}}.JourneyMealsRow_container__VXThB{contain:unset}.JourneyMealsRow_header__7znfp{flex:1 1;display:flex}@media (min-width:48em){.JourneyMealsRow_header__7znfp{align-self:center}}.JourneyMealsRow_buttonHeader__9_fWM{flex:1 1;display:flex;flex-direction:column}.JourneyMealsRow_trainIcon__LziUn{display:none}@media (min-width:48em){.JourneyMealsRow_trainIcon__LziUn{display:block}}.JourneyMealsRow_mealOptions__e4NlM{display:flex;flex-direction:column;gap:1.5rem}.JourneyMealsRow_mealOptions__e4NlM:not(:empty){padding-bottom:2rem}@media not all and (min-width:48em){.JourneyMealsRow_mealOptions__e4NlM{gap:1rem}}.JourneyMealsRow_toggleButton__rIQhn{--chevron-bg:var(--color-grey40);align-items:stretch;border-radius:inherit;flex-direction:column;gap:0;text-align:left;padding:0}.JourneyMealsRow_toggleButton__rIQhn:is(:hover,:active){--chevron-bg:var(--color-grey60);--text-muted:var(--color-grey10)}.JourneyMealsRow_toggleButton__rIQhn:disabled{background:var(--color-grey40)}.JourneyMealsRow_toggleButton__rIQhn:disabled .JourneyMealsRow_buttonContent__wIldV{background:none}.JourneyMealsRow_toggleButton__rIQhn:disabled .JourneyMealsRow_buttonContent__wIldV:after{visibility:hidden}.JourneyMealsRow_toggleButton__rIQhn[aria-expanded=true i] .JourneyMealsRow_buttonContent__wIldV:after{transform:rotate(180deg)}.JourneyMealsRow_buttonContent__wIldV{align-items:center;display:flex;gap:1rem;padding:1rem 1rem 0}.JourneyMealsRow_buttonContent__wIldV:only-child{margin-bottom:1rem}.JourneyMealsRow_buttonContent__wIldV:after{background-color:var(--color-blue10);border-radius:50%;content:"";flex:none;height:3rem;padding:.125rem;width:3rem;-webkit-mask-image:var(--mask-chevron-down);mask-image:var(--mask-chevron-down);transform:rotate(0deg);transition:transform .25s ease-in-out}.JourneyMealsRow_buttonContent__wIldV{background-image:radial-gradient(circle 1.5rem at calc(100% - 2.5rem) calc(50% + .5rem),var(--chevron-bg) calc(100% - 1px),transparent 100%);flex-wrap:wrap;justify-content:space-between}.JourneyMealsRow_buttonContent__wIldV:after{order:1}@media not all and (min-width:48em){.JourneyMealsRow_buttonSeats__1NF1a{order:2}}
/*# sourceMappingURL=0ae3babc4429b401.css.map*/